HDT quick question

ATM we have a DT, trustee is company A .
If we are to create a new HDT for future investments (shares + IPs) will the new trust :
  • need a new company as trustee ? pros/cons?
  • and pro/cons if this new company have same/different directors (us) as the existing DT ? (we both have similar income)
ta
 
Hi

Yes, it is important to use a different trustee for each trust.
In a perfect world, it would be good to separate the roles into risk roles and safe roles and then have one person only in the risk roles (directors and secretary) for asset protection purposes.
